WebMay 1, 2009 · For example, a cam with a 106-degree intake centerline and a 114-degree exhaust centerline has a lobe separation angle of 110 degrees (106 + 114 = 220; 220 2 = 110). WebDec 29, 2015 · Typically, narrower lobe separation develops peak torque at lower rpm and widening the separation tends to build peak torque higher in the rpm range. Camshafts use a combination of separation angles, lift, duration and lobe acceleration/ramp rates to create what is called a cam profile. The profile you choose determines where your maximum horsepower and torque will occur.
